Polynomial.eq_C_of_degree_le_zero

∀ {R : Type u} [inst : Semiring R] {p : Polynomial R}, p.degree ≤ 0 → p = Polynomial.C (p.coeff 0)
Defined in
Mathlib.Algebra.Polynomial.Degree.Operations
